Kitronik Simply Robotics Motor Driver is a versatile motor driver for Raspberry Pi Pico, designed for building robots and autonomous vehicles. Equipped with 2 dual H-bridges, it allows control of 2 DC motors or 1 stepper motor, and also offers 8 servo outputs, enabling the creation of advanced mechanical projects. Each motor channel can supply up to 1 A of current, making it suitable for typical hobby motors. Built-in overload protection increases operational safety, and resets when power is cycled. Thanks to standard 3-pin servo connectors, servos can be connected without additional adapters or soldering. The board also features 5 GPIO pins, including Pico’s analog inputs, allowing easy connection of sensors and additional modules.
Power is supplied through a screw terminal with a built-in power switch and LED indicator. Additionally, the board regulates voltage, powering the connected Pico and providing 3 V and GND outputs for other devices. The solid construction, compact size, and mounting holes make it easy to install the board in robot chassis and enclosures. This gives the user a complete control platform suitable for both simple educational experiments and complex robotics projects. The board supports programming in MicroPython, and Kitronik provides sample classes and code, making it much easier to get started.
